Output 2f2d1e81625396c8e185b9e9aaf088e27eb9fd98212fe285b5b40f61d0775fb2:0

value
12943478
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ccf99b80dd51999f05b32332782c6a12197af27f OP_EQUAL
address
3LNpnhtY4TYxh48n4Ew13jjfNtsoWRmjX4
transaction
2f2d1e81625396c8e185b9e9aaf088e27eb9fd98212fe285b5b40f61d0775fb2
spent
true